VOTED: That the Town accept from the Lexington Minute Men, Incorporated, a Memorial to the Lexington Minute Men who responded to the Alarm of April 19, 1775 as may be historically proven, and that the Memorial may be located on the grounds of the Buckman Tavern property approximately opposite the Boulder on the Green which marks the Line of the Minute Men, and that the Moderator is hereby authorized to appoint a representative committee of seven citizens of Lexington to determine the exact location and historical appropriateness of the Memorial, said committee to include one Architect, one Historian, one Artist, the Park Commissioner and two executive officers of the Lexington Minute Men, Incorporated. Carried Unanimously 10:30 P. M.
